How to use and apply?

  • 1. You Cut

    Cut your gang sheet up into individual prints.

  • 2. You Press

    Press onto a garment with a heat press.

  • 3. You Peel

    Peel the backing away while it’s hot or wait for it to cool down.

  • 4. Press Again (Optional)

    Press again for 3 seconds for a matte finish and prolonged washability

Heat Press Instructions

We recommend pressing our transfers at 160ºC temperature and 90PSI pressure.

Different materials will need to be pressed for different times.
Cotton: 10-15 seconds press
Polyester: 5-10 seconds press

*While not compulsory, we recommend the use of a teflon sheet for each press. The easiest way is to just attach the teflon sheet to your pressing plate permannetly!

Can I use an iron at home?

The quick answer is no, we don’t recommend using an iron as it does not apply evenly distributed heat and pressure which will definitely affect the longevity of the transfers. You need both pressure and even heat to correctly activate the adhesive so that it adheres correctly.

DTF transfer not adhering to the product?

This is 9 times out of 10 an issue with pressure, either too little or too much pressure is being applied or the pressure being applied is uneven. Increase your pressure or if there are buttons, seams or zips making the surface uneven using a heat press pillow will help.
